Rethinking Hospital Floors Before You Break Ground

Hospital flooring specifications affect almost every part of a healthcare project. They touch infection control, staff fatigue, patient comfort, and long-term maintenance plans. When the project is in the Chicago area, flooring also has to stand up to winter, salt, and heavy traffic from a busy medical campus.

Yet many hospital flooring specifications are treated as fixed. People are afraid to question them, even when they are outdated or copied from a past job in a different climate. That can lead to floors that fail early, feel harsh underfoot, or cause headaches for facilities and infection prevention teams.

How Hospital Flooring Specs Get Written and Go Wrong

On most healthcare projects, many voices shape the flooring specification. It is rarely just one person calling the shots.

Common contributors include:

  • Architects and interior designers
  • Facility managers and operations teams
  • Infection prevention and environmental services staff
  • Corporate standards from a larger health system

National master specs or system-wide standards are often the starting point. The problem is that they may not line up with Chicago-area realities like freeze-thaw cycles, tracked-in ice melt, and larger regional hospitals with constant rolling loads.

Some frequent gaps show up again and again:

  • Focusing on first cost instead of the life of the floor
  • Ignoring subfloor conditions in older structures or additions
  • Treating flooring, adhesives, and moisture systems as separate choices

When subfloor moisture is not addressed, or when adhesives are not matched to the flooring and conditions, warranties can be at risk. In vertical expansions or renovations over active hospital space, these oversights become even more risky.

Relying on legacy specs also ignores how fast healthcare flooring has changed. Seamless systems, welded seams, and fewer transitions now support better infection control. Staff and patients expect softer acoustics, warmer visuals, and more comfort. If a spec does not reflect those shifts, the building may feel dated on day one.

Critical Questions to Ask About Hospital Flooring Specifications

Instead of accepting hospital flooring specifications as fixed, it helps to slow down and test them against real Chicago conditions.

Here are key questions to guide that review.

For performance in actual hospital use:

  • How will this material handle winter moisture and tracked-in salt at entrances and main corridors?
  • Will it stand up to constant disinfectant cleaning without losing appearance or texture?
  • Does it support safe rolling loads for beds, carts, and equipment in a regional medical center setting?

For infection control and cleanability:

  • Is the floor truly seamless, or just described as having fewer seams?
  • Are cove bases, inside corners, and transitions drawn in detail so there are fewer dirt and moisture traps?
  • Have isolation rooms, ORs, and sterile areas been given higher standards for joints and terminations?

For comfort, safety, and acoustics:

  • Will this floor help reduce staff fatigue in ICUs, med-surg units, and nurse stations with long shifts?
  • Does the surface balance slip resistance with cleanability, so it is safe but still easy to maintain?
  • How does it perform acoustically in long corridors and waiting areas that can get noisy?

For installation and maintenance:

  • Are specified adhesives and underlayments clearly matched to the flooring and subfloor type?
  • Has the spec spelled out moisture testing requirements and mitigation where needed?
  • Is the maintenance routine realistic for the environmental services team, staffing, and equipment they already have?

When these questions are asked early, flooring choices are less likely to cause issues late in construction.

Matching Product Choices to Each Hospital Space

One of the biggest mistakes in hospital flooring specifications is trying to pick a single product for the whole building. There is no one floor that is perfect for every space in a hospital.

Different areas have very different needs, for example:

  • ORs and procedure suites need seamless, weldable surfaces with strong chemical resistance and strict hygiene details.
  • Sterile processing and clean supply areas need similar performance with extra focus on moisture at drains and equipment.
  • Patient rooms and corridors need a balance of cleanability, appearance, comfort, and sound control for rest and recovery.
  • Lobbies, public corridors, and waiting areas need more design impact but still must hold up to winter traffic and rolling loads.
  • Back-of-house areas like loading docks and storage can often use more rugged, utility-focused flooring systems.

Using the same floor everywhere can be wasteful in low-risk areas and too weak in high-risk spaces. Well-written hospital flooring specifications usually mix materials, while keeping transitions and maintenance plans simple and clear.

Avoiding Costly Winter Surprises on Chicago Hospital Jobs

Chicago projects bring their own timing and weather challenges, especially when work runs from late summer into cooler months.

Seasonal timing and installation details matter. As temperatures and humidity shift, adhesives can behave differently, and subfloors may show new moisture issues. Hospital flooring specifications should clearly address:

  • Acclimation times for materials
  • Required substrate testing and acceptable ranges
  • Phasing plans when work happens over active hospital areas

Moisture is a major source of flooring problems in older slabs and additions. To lower that risk, specs should call for:

  • Concrete moisture testing before installation
  • Approved mitigation systems if results fall outside flooring requirements
  • Protection of installed flooring from temporary heat sources and early, harsh cleaning

Another smart step is building flexibility into the spec. By listing acceptable alternates and equals, the team can pivot if supply chain issues arise or if field conditions change during construction. Frequently Asked Questions

What are hospital flooring specifications?

Hospital flooring specifications are the written requirements that define the flooring material, installation methods, seams, adhesives, moisture controls, and maintenance expectations for a healthcare project. They are used to support infection control, safety, durability, and long-term upkeep.

Why should Chicago hospital projects question standard flooring specs?

Many hospital specs are copied from older jobs or national master specs that do not match Chicago conditions. Winter moisture, tracked-in salt, freeze-thaw cycles, and heavy rolling traffic can cause early wear or failures if the spec is not adjusted.

How do I choose hospital flooring that holds up to disinfectants and constant cleaning?

Confirm the flooring is rated for the actual disinfectants and cleaning frequency used in the facility, not just light commercial cleaning. Also verify that the finish, texture, and seam details will not degrade or become harder to clean over time.

What is the difference between seamless flooring and flooring with welded seams in hospitals?

Seamless systems are designed to minimize joints so there are fewer places for moisture and dirt to collect. Welded seams join sheet flooring sections with a heat-welded rod, creating a tight, cleanable seam that supports infection control better than open or loosely sealed seams.

How can moisture and adhesive choices cause hospital flooring failures?

If subfloor moisture is not tested and addressed, adhesives can break down and the flooring can loosen, bubble, or discolor. Warranties can also be at risk when the adhesive, moisture system, and flooring are specified separately and not matched to the actual site conditions.
